Maxine Waters (D-CA), whose ethics hearing was scheduled to begin today before the House ethics committee postponed it indefinitely, delivered a statement in front of the room where the hearing would have taken place. As she has over the past several months, she excoriated the committee.
Waters called the panel's reason for delaying the hearing -- that new evidence could change the case -- "nothing more than an excuse."
"I have been denied basic due process," she said. "This type of behavior, lack of decency and professional decorum would not be accepted in a court of law, and it should not be accepted in the United States House of Representatives, the body responsible for making the laws."
She demanded that a hearing be re-scheduled before the end of the year, or that the committee explain the "real reason" for the delay.
